- There is an island in Lough Ree known as Quaker Island or Seven Church Island. There were seven churches in it. Six or seven hundred years ago a big whitethorn bush grew in one of the old churches. There was a very wet year about a hundred years ago and there was no turf and some people went to get timber on the island. They went to cut this bush and when they were a short time cutting it, it began to bleed and they had to go and leave it. There for some years after it grew and some more went to cut it and it bled again and it is to be seen there yet.
